Tucked into the South Downs in the middle of West Sussex, Kitts Campsite is peaceful and family friendly, offering three camping meadows surrounded by 100s of acres of woodland (well-behaved dogs will enjoy accompanying you on walks through the trees) in the spectacular High Weald National Landscape. Explore the gorgeous Downs with a ride on the Bluebell Railway from Sheffield Park Station, or take time to explore the glorious lakeside gardens and historic estate at Grade 1-listed Sheffield Park (both five minutes’ drive away). The shops and restaurants of Haywards Heath are 10 minutes’ drive away, and the lovely gardens and lakeside walks of Sheffield Park are five minutes away by car. Alternatively, head for the country pub about 10 minutes’ walk away through the ancient woodland. This may be a back-to-basics site, but there are enough facilities to keep everyone cheerful – the Sussex-timber field barn has flushing toilets, solar-powered showers and an undercover washing-up area. Every pitch has a firepit and there’s a wood-delivery service every evening.

Local attractions

There is more stunning parkland at Borde Hill Garden (15 minutes), and you can visit the Millennium Seed Bank at Wakehurst (20 minutes' drive) as well as explore 500 acres planted with shrubs and trees from across the globe. If you fancy a day by the sea, Brighton and Eastbourne are both about 45 minutes’ drive away; you might also like to check out the dramatic sea cliffs at Birling Gap (50 minutes), or sample fish and chips on Worthing Pier (45 minutes). Should you hit a rainy day, take a tour and enjoy tastings at 360° Brewing Co + Taproom (five minutes), or enrol the kids on pottery-making courses at Pots of Love (15 minutes). If more energetic wet-weather pursuits are required, a visit to Fun Abounds Trampoline and Gymnastics Centre (20 minutes) should ensure that everyone ends up happily worn out.
